BACKGROUND INFORMATION: The San Joaquin Council of Governments (SJCOG) is required to conduct an annual assessment of the existing transit system prior to the allocation of Local Transportation Funds for non -transit purposes (TDA Section 99401.5). SJCOG, the San Joaquin Regional Transit District, and local jurisdictions are sponsoring several upcoming Unmet Transit Needs hearings in San Joaquin County, including Lodi. Any comments receivedfrom those meetingswill be communicatedto City staff. It should be noted that many of the comments are given directly via email to SJCOG staff throughout the year. Unmet Transit Needs are defined as transportation services not currently provided to those residents who use or would use public transportation regularly, if available, to meet their life expectations. SJCOG's Social Services Transportation Committee (SSTAC) will evaluate the comments received based on a reasonableness test of six criteria. The criteria include community acceptance, equity, potential ridership, cost effectiveness, operational feasibility, and funding. The funding criterion requires the imposed service does not cause the public agency to incur expenses in excess of the maximum allocation of TDA funds. Completion of the Draft Unmet Transit Needs study is tentatively scheduled for February 2012 with adoption of the Final Unmet Transit Needs study in April 2012. FISCAL IMPACT: Not applicable.
